Abstract
The invention relates to the field of medical equipment, and discloses a fumigation physiotherapy machine head and equipment thereof, wherein the fumigation physiotherapy machine head comprises a control box, a chassis, a connecting pipe, a fixing pipe and a machine head, the machine head is fixedly connected with the control box through the connecting pipe, and the control box is connected with the chassis through the fixing pipe; the fumigation physiotherapy equipment can be oriented at multiple angles, can rotate at 360 degrees, completely liberates both hands, has the functions of automatic spraying, ceramic heating and the like, controls the machine head through the control box, and can adjust the temperature and set time.

Background
Fumigation is a branch of external treatment of traditional Chinese medicine. Traditional Chinese medicine fumigation therapy is also called traditional Chinese medicine steaming therapy, traditional Chinese medicine steam bath therapy, medicine penetration therapy, hot fog therapy and the like, and is called as "baking and elegant" in some minority areas. Traditional Chinese medicine fumigation is a chemical and physical comprehensive therapy with hot medicine steam as a therapeutic factor. This method was first used in clinical history as described in Qin Jiuyou, and was not lacking in the latter stage. By the time of Qing dynasty, traditional Chinese medicine fumigation tends to be mature. After the establishment of new Chinese, along with the daily and monthly variation of science and technology, the traditional Chinese medicine fumigation has corresponding development in both theory and practice, and is gradually widely used in various aspects of leisure health care, rehabilitation and clinical treatment of diseases.
The fumigation physiotherapy equipment on the market at present is inconvenient in use and relatively dead in operation, and the invention aims to provide the fumigation physiotherapy equipment which is convenient to use and flexible in operation.

Detailed Description
The present invention will be described in further detail with reference to the drawings and examples, in order to make the objects, technical solutions and advantages of the present invention more apparent.
As shown in fig. 1, the invention discloses a machine head of fumigation physiotherapy equipment, which comprises a guide shell 4, a front shell 3, a middle shell 2 and a bottom shell 1, wherein the guide shell 4, the front shell 3, the middle shell 2 and the bottom shell 1 are fixedly arranged from top to bottom, and a plurality of medicine permeable holes 4-1 are formed in the guide shell 4; the front shell 3 is provided with a heating fixing plate 3-5, a heating plate 3-3, a nozzle support 3-1 and a machine head main board 3-3, wherein the heating fixing plate 3-5 is arranged in the front shell 3, the heating plate 3-3 is arranged above the heating fixing plate 3-5, the heating plate 3-3 is arranged on the nozzle support 3-1, and the machine head main board 3-2 is arranged on the nozzle support 3-1 and is positioned below the heating plate fixing plate 3-5; the middle shell 2 is provided with a medicine bin 2-2, a vacuum pump 2-3 and a vacuum pump fixing frame 2-5, the vacuum pump fixing frame 2-5 is fixedly arranged in the middle shell 2, the vacuum pump 2-3 is fixedly arranged on the vacuum pump fixing frame 2-5, the vacuum pump 2-3 is provided with an air pipe 2-4, and the air pipe 2-4 is inserted into the vacuum pump 2-3; the medicine bin 2-2 is provided with a medicine bottle 2-7 and a medicine bin cover 2-1, and the medicine bin cover 2-1 is arranged on the side surface of the middle shell 2; the bottom shell 1 is provided with a connecting port I1-2, a communication interface I1-4 and a power interface I1-3. The traditional Chinese medicine bin 2-2 of the machine head can heat the traditional Chinese medicine placed therein, and then the traditional Chinese medicine is contacted with the surface of a human body through the guide shell 4, so that medicine molecules reach the skin of the human body through the guide shell 4.
As shown in fig. 1 and fig. 3, the front shell 3 is further provided with a PCB lamp panel 3-4, the PCB lamp panel 3-4 is an annular plate, a plurality of color lamps are uniformly distributed on the PCB lamp panel 3-4, the front shell 3 is provided with corresponding through holes 3-6, the guide shell 4 is provided with corresponding lamp holes 4-2 corresponding to the plurality of color lamps on the PCB lamp panel 3-4, the middle shell 2 is further provided with a first threaded connection port 2-6, and the front shell 3 is connected with the middle shell 2 through the first threaded connection port 2-6; wherein, the PCB lamp panel adopts 24 seven color lamps, evenly surrounds and distributes on the annular plate.
Further, the heating plate 3-3 is a ceramic heating plate, the front shell 3 is provided with a limiting opening 3-7, the heating fixing plate 3-5 is provided with a limiting support plate 3-8, and the heating fixing plate 3-5 is matched with the front shell 3 to fix the ceramic heating plate.
As shown in fig. 6, a groove 2-8 is formed in the bottom of the middle shell 2, a second threaded connection port 1-4 is further formed in the bottom shell 1, and the middle shell 2 is connected with the bottom shell 1 through threads; the communication interface I1-3 on the bottom shell 1 is positioned at the bottom of the medicine bin 2-2.
As shown in fig. 1 and 7, the connection port I1-1 is a threaded connection port, the power supply interface I1-2 is a DC interface, the power supply interface I1-2 and the communication interface I1-3 are located at two sides of the connection port I1-1, the connection port I1-1 is located at the center of the bottom shell 1, and the guide shell 4 is in a horn shape.
As shown in fig. 8 to 11, a fumigation physiotherapy device comprises a control box 7, a chassis 9, a connecting pipe 6, a fixing pipe 8 and any of the above machine heads 5, wherein the machine heads 5 are fixedly connected with the control box 7 through the connecting pipe 6, and the control box 7 is connected with the chassis 9 through the fixing pipe 8; the top side of the control box 7 is provided with a connection port II7-2, a communication interface II7-3 and a power interface II7-1, the communication interface II7-3 is connected with the communication interface I1-3, and the power interface II7-1 is connected with the power interface I1-2.
Further, the control box 7 comprises a control box front shell 7-A and a control box rear shell 7-B, an electrotherapy interface 7-4, a starting button 7-5, a work indicator lamp 7-6, a USB interface 7-7 and an LED display screen 7-8 are arranged on the surface part of the control box front shell 7-A from bottom to top, a negative pressure button 7-9, a heating button 7-10 and a color lamp button 7-11 are arranged on two sides of the work indicator lamp 7-6 from bottom to top, and a temperature control button 7-12 is arranged on two sides below the LED display screen 7-8.
Further, the front control box shell 7-A and the rear control box shell 7-B are fixedly installed through screws, a PCB main board 7-13, an adapter main board 7-15 and a hardware pipe 7-14 vertically penetrating through the control box 7 are arranged in the control box 7, the PCB main board 7-13 and the adapter main board 7-15 are positioned on one side, close to the rear control box shell 7-B, of the hardware pipe 7-14, and the adapter main board 7-15 is positioned below the PCB main board 7-13; from the above description, the adaptor main board 7-15 is used for converting the power supply, converting the input alternating current power supply into direct current power supply, the hardware pipe 7-14 penetrating the control box is used for connecting the connecting pipe 6 and the fixing pipe 8 and can play a role in preventing the deformation of the control box 7, each power module of the PCB main board 7-13 can realize the safety protection of the power supply, and the LED indication module and the heating detection AD feedback module can realize the real-time monitoring of the heating temperature of the machine head.
Further, the controllers are arranged on the PCB main boards 7-13, the single chip microcomputer with the model of SN8F27E93L is used as the controller, the connecting pipe 6 is a universal hose, and the fixing pipe 8 is a stainless steel pipe.
Further, the chassis 9 is made of an alloy aluminum plate, a plurality of casters 9-1 are arranged at the bottom of the chassis 9, the whole device is lighter through the alloy aluminum plate, and the casters arranged on the chassis 9 facilitate movement of the device.
